Transaction 91a77617c142c87eeb05b5a14b1dddcee6d272ab9994bacf81baaa23743269fa

1 Input
2 Outputs
  • 91a77617c142c87eeb05b5a14b1dddcee6d272ab9994bacf81baaa23743269fa:0
  • value  641657
    address  38fPzxehxYZ1gXu1Ts5Ucu8Nti7hhqmqW8
  • 91a77617c142c87eeb05b5a14b1dddcee6d272ab9994bacf81baaa23743269fa:1
  • value  1634015
    address  bc1q7wr0v29umyl4jcyl03n5w8kte2kn56xtu8r635